Kasabian announce Dublin show
The announcement comes just before the release of their latest single, ‘Release the Pressure’.
Kasabian have announced a Dublin show at Fairview Park on June 16.
“Dublin, this one is going to be absolutely massive,” said the band in a post announcing the show.
The announcement comes just before the release of Kasabian’s new song, ‘Release the Pressure’, a collaboration with Scottish DJ and producer Calvin Harris, which will be out on Friday.
Known for their award-winning live performances, the band’s most recent Dublin show was at the 3Arena in November of 2024, following the release of their latest album, Happenings, where the Leicester-formed band delivered an “earth-shattering, frenetic gig.”
“The live show has always been the lifeblood of music,” said frontman Serge Pizzorno in 2024. “[Y]ou give it to the world and everyone experiences it together – that’s what makes music so amazing and profound. It is essential that there are places we can all meet together, even if it’s just for that night. It’s primal and it’s kind of where we came from.”
Supporting acts have yet to be announced.
Tickets are €59.90, and go live Friday, February 6, Kasabian’s next album, 9 – ACT III, is set to be released this summer. The band are also set to perform at the TRNSMT festival in Glasgow on June 20.
